Example #1
0
        public IndexInterleave(List<Process> processes)
        {
            Processes = processes;

            List<string> tmp = new List<string>(Processes.Count);
            bool hasStop = false;

            for (int i = 0; i < Processes.Count; i++)
            {
                if (Processes[i] is IndexInterleave)
                {
                    IndexInterleave newProc = (Processes[i] as IndexInterleave);

                    if (newProc.Processes != null)
                    {
                        foreach (Process processe in newProc.Processes)
                        {
                            if (!hasStop && processe is Stop)
                            {
                                hasStop = true;
                            }

                            if (!(processe is Stop && hasStop) && !(processe is Skip))
                            {
                                tmp.Add(processe.ProcessID);
                            }
                        }
                    }
                    else
                    {
                        tmp.Add(newProc.IndexedProcessDefinition.ToString());
                    }
                }
                else
                {
                    if (!hasStop && Processes[i] is Stop)
                    {
                        hasStop = true;
                    }

                    if (!(Processes[i] is Stop && hasStop) && !(Processes[i] is Skip))
                    {
                        tmp.Add(Processes[i].ProcessID);
                    }
                }
            }

            if (tmp.Count == 0)
            {
                if (hasStop)
                {
                    Stop stop = new Stop();
                    Processes = new List<Process>();
                    Processes.Add(stop);
                    ProcessID = stop.ProcessID;
                }
                else
                {
                    Skip skip = new Skip();
                    Processes = new List<Process>();
                    Processes.Add(skip);
                    ProcessID = skip.ProcessID;
                }
            }
            else
            {
                //tmp.Sort();

                ProcessID = Constants.INTERLEAVE + tmp[0];
                for (int i = 1; i < tmp.Count; i++)
                {
                    ProcessID += Constants.SEPARATOR + tmp[i];
                }

                ProcessID = DataStore.DataManager.InitializeProcessID(ProcessID);
            }
        }
